Recycling solar panels has some major benefits. For beginners, it helps in reducing the amount of waste that is being sent to land fills or incinerators. Not just does this advantage the atmosphere by reducing pollution, but it can also save money in disposal costs as well as beneficial sources such as steels or glass. Additionally, reusing photovoltaic panels allows for materials that were as soon as considered unusable to be repurposed into brand-new items. Recycled products can likewise be used to create more economical variations of brand-new solar panels, making them more easily accessible for individuals that might not have actually been able to manage them previously.
The downside of reusing photovoltaic panels is that there is commonly a lack of infrastructure in position for correctly throwing away old ones. Sometimes, this suggests that dangerous products are released right into the atmosphere throughout manufacturing or disassembly processes which can cause health risks for those living close by. Furthermore, recyclers may not always be able to recoup all elements from dismantled panels as a result of their age or problem which might cause more environmental problems because of incorrect disposal approaches.

One of the biggest problems with reusing photovoltaic panels is the complexity of the job itself. It can be hard to break down the different elements, such as glass and steel, to be reused individually. In addition, solar panel manufacturers usually have a mix of products utilized in their items which makes arranging them even more challenging. Furthermore, there are safety and health threats entailed with taking care of busted glass or breathing in fumes from thawing components.

To begin with, several firms have actually executed a 'take-back' system whereby old or damaged photovoltaic panels can be gathered and sent out to their respective manufacturing facilities for recycling. By doing this, the materials are able to be reused in the building and construction of brand-new products. Furthermore, some districts have also started supplying rewards for people desiring to recycle their photovoltaic panels; this could range from tax breaks to free shipping costs.
On top of that, modern technology has actually ended up being significantly innovative when it concerns recycling photovoltaic panels-- with specialised equipments efficient in separating out all the various components within them. As an example, by utilizing AI-powered robotic arms, these devices can remove valuable products such as copper and aluminium while likewise dealing with contaminated materials safely.
